How six books were writ.

At the top of the tower was a trapped and sleeping Reah. Beside her was the Darkling leader, Dalles, and a stolen Black Pearl.

[The player character sucks, they fail to break the barrier, and Dalles shoots them.]

 Reah awakens at this point and points out something Toal forgot. Hugo gave him the Goddess' Ring before taking Epona to safety. Toal uses it and shoots a beam of divine every at Dalles, shattering the barrier. Undaunted, Dalles decides to absorb all the power the Black Pearl has and become the perfect demon.

[It's the same fight.]

Dalles can't believe he could lose, but it's about to get worse for him. As though from the heavens above, a deep and frightening voice booms through the area. It's a voice everyone knows well. One of the six priests and the father of two search party members has made his appearance. Cain Fact is here. He calls Dalles a puppet that needs to stop, but he is thankful the puppet followed orders well. Cain promises to revive Dalles as a slave, but he kills him now by pulling a staff out of his back. Dalles' last words are him begging for help...

As the twins expected, Cain Fact is the traitor they feared existed. Cain wants power, all of the power. Demon, divine, human; it doesn't matter because he wants it. This fact puts him at odds with his son, whom Cain himself spared from dying. Toal survived the demons as a test to see what would happen if a Fact absorbed demon essence. The same test was run on Hugo. Toal doesn't care for power and sees his father's quest as a stain upon their name. He lunges at him, but a shield stronger than Dalles' blocks it.

A woman's voice is heard saying that she got here just in time. Feena has been freed from her prison and has a gift for Toal. It's the sword the twins found at the base of Darm. It is the same sword he once used as a member of the holy knights. It was damaged in the war, but Feena had Rico fix it with all the love and admiration the search party had for him. Toal is able to power up and cast a holy beam filled with all of his power, his friends', and the family's he's regained during the night. It pierces the shield! Cain is equally unphased. He follows Dalles' plan but with an added twist. Rather than absorb the energy within, Cain fuses with the Black Pearl wholesale. This turns him into a beast of pure darkness.

Toal's attacks change for this fight. He wields his clera/silver sword that shoots projectiles at his target. To win, Toal needed to find the Black Pearl that Cain hid within him. He moved it as he changed forms, though. Darm, the fusion between Cain and the Pearl, shot many projectiles out. Most felt impossible to dodge. He could also summon aids to complicate the battlefield even more. Besides the flood of magic, Cain can also break the floor, sinking Toal and taking him to a new dimension.

But Toal won. He was exhausted and collapsed to the floor. Quickly acting before Toal could do anything, Reah takes back the harmonica Toal gave her way back when. Toal knew what was to come, and he pleaded with them to stop. His plan was to avoid this. But there is no other way... Feena and Reah have to sacrifice their wings and lives to seal away the Black Pearl. Reah played her harmonica while Feena prayed. They turned themselves into a statue before Toal's eyes while he could do nothing. Their last words were an apology and a blessing of hope for Ys. Toal's appearance returned to his pre-demonification look. The demon essence was sealed.

Yunica's voice was the first to break the silence. The entire search party had arrived, and it was Yunica who ran up to the statue. She begged Toal to tell her what happened, and she couldn't hold back her tears. But they did as instructed and sealed them far beneath the earth.

Before the Elder Roda, Yunica, Roy, Hugo, Miuscha, and Rico informed the group that they would be remaining on the planet to watch over the goddesses. So, as an odd twist of fate, Toal would have to become the new Priest of Ys. Hugo told him that Zava and Kishgal faded away just as Toal's appearance changed. Epona was fine, and she told everyone she had to report in with her home. But she might return one day, a possibility Miuscha dreaded. The group teased Hugo over his apparent womanizing... Cadena promised to inform everyone's families, and Toal stated his desire to write all of this into a book in hopes of preventing it from happening again. The twins implied it would, but there's no reason to try to stop it. And with that, the two groups separated one final time.

Scenes of Toal becoming a priest and the writing of six books play out. He drops them onto the surface, and the final thing that's seen is an ominous door. Toal's sword is placed before the Younger Roda...

700 years later, a storm rages around Esteria. A young man with burning red hair is washed ashore, but that, as they say, is future.

The credits roll, and we finally reach the true ending of Ys Origin. Fin...
